Enabling multiple, collaborative Pentagon autonomous systems to learn from experience and adapt in fluid environments is a significant challenge for drones, a U.S. Air Force Research Laboratory (AFRL) official said this week. "Sometimes things have undergone experiences, and they can impart to you the knowledge they received, and that's incorporated in your knowledge base," said Steven "Cap" Rogers, a senior scientist at AFRL and the head of AFRL's Autonomous Capabilities Team 3.
